手机app开发怎样与服务器通信?

如题所述

手机App与服务器通信的方式可以通过以下几种方式实现:

1.HTTP/HTTPS请求:这是最常见的方式之一。手机App可以使用HTTP或HTTPS协议向服务器发送请求,例如GET、POST等,服务器接收请求后进行相应的处理,并将响应返回给App。

2.RESTfulAPI:RESTful(RepresentationalStateTransfer)API是一种通过HTTP协议进行通信的Web服务架构。手机App可以通过调用RESTfulAPI来与服务器进行数据交换和通信。

3.WebSocket:WebSocket是一种双向通信协议,它允许服务器主动向手机App发送数据,而不需要App主动发送请求。这种方式适用于需要实时更新和推送数据的应用场景,如聊天应用。

4.Socket连接:手机App可以使用Socket技术与服务器建立持久的双向连接,通过发送和接收数据来进行通信。这种方式在需要实时数据传输和高度交互性的应用中比较常见。

以上是常见的手机App与服务器通信的方式,具体的选择取决于应用的需求和开发人员的技术选择。开发人员需要根据具体情况选择适合的通信方式,并在App和服务器端进行相应的编码和配置。

以上内容是由猪八戒网精心整理,希望对您有所帮助。

温馨提示:答案为网友推荐,仅供参考

相关了解……

你可能感兴趣的内容

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 非常风气网